Debitsuccess is serious about security. We ensure that state of the art technology is in place to ensure complete security of data.

A billing company must be able to survive a disaster to ensure it can continue to service its clients and customers.

Debitsuccess has an arms length contractual relationship with a specialist company to provide infrastructural support such as phone lines, servers, networks and copies of our software in case of a disaster. We can switch our entire system in less than 4 hours to alternative premises if the need arises.

Debitsuccess is a Level 1 compliant company under the Payment Card Industry Data Security Standard (PCI DSS).

PCI DSS is a comprehensive data security standard intended to help organisations proactively protect customer account data.

Debitsuccess has been independently audited to obtain Level 1 PCI Compliance. Debitsuccess has the policies, procedures, physical structures and technology in place to ensure the protection of credit card information. This means that you do not have to worry about the security of your customer’s credit card data or the cost and complexity of achieving PCI DSS compliance.


Customer Service: (415) 269-0529
Sales Inquiries: (415) 269-0529

Online Inquiries: Click Here

Debitsuccess is serious about security.


All facility monies collected by Debitsuccess are deposited into an independent trust account which is audited to the cent every day. We are also externally audited by one of the major international accounting firms.